Ace Series: Transferring Files from Camera to PC
Applicable Models: Ace, Ace Pro, and Ace Pro 2
By connecting the camera to your computer using the original USB cable, you can quickly enter the U-Disk Mode and easily transfer original photo and video files. The following instructions detail the connection steps to help you manage your files efficiently.
How to transfer files from a camera to a computer
- Connect the camera to your computer using the USB cable included in the original packaging.
- Power on the camera. The screen will automatically display connection options. Select "U-Disk Mode".
- Wait for the computer to recognize the camera. After successful recognition, a new drive named "Ace", "Insta360 Ace Pro" or similar will appear.
- Open this drive, then navigate to the DCIM > Camera01 folder. Here, you can view and copy the original photo and video files from the camera to your computer.
FAQ
1. Can media be cast from a camera to a computer or TV for viewing?
No, casting media directly from a camera to a computer or TV is not currently supported.
2. Does the camera support HDMI video output?
No, HDMI video output is not currently supported.
